Abstract

Sardinella (Sardinella lemuru) is a type of small pelagic fish which very important and economic value in Pengambengan Nusantara Fishing Port (NFP). Sardinella resources are stated to be in overfishing were marked by the catch that is getting smaller and the production has decreased every year. The situation of Sardinella resources in Bali Strait, especially in Pengambengan NFP must be maintained by managing, then stocks of Sardinella can be utilized sustainably. This research aims to provide an overview of conditions and threats to Sardinella around Pengambengan NFP as one of the largest fishing ports in Bali Strait includes Sardinella fisheries production in Pengambengan NFP, sex ratio, gonad maturity level, gonad maturity index, conditions factor, so Sardinella resources can be created sustainable. This research uses a simple random sampling method, by taking fish randomly from traders who contain various lengths and weights of Lemuru in Pengambengan NFP. Lemuru production from 2009-2018 in PPN Pengambengan has increased and decreased, this is due to several factors such as environmental changes and fishing activities by fishermen. The sex ratio of Sardinella landed in Pengambengan NFP has a ratio of 0.8: 1. Gonad Maturity Level obtained in TKG I and TKG II so the Gonad Maturity Index found was around 0.0291-0.2188. The range of condition factors from 0.9-1.4, it means Sardinella in the plump category.Sardinella lemuru; PPN Pengambengan; Reproduction
Kajian Aspek Reproduksi Ikan Tongkol (Auxis thazard) yang Didaratkan di Pantai Segara Kusamba, Bali pada Musim Barat Ni Luh Sari Risna Dwi Jayanti; Ima Yudha Perwira; Made Ayu Pratiwi

Abstract

Frigate Tuna is one of the most economical catched fish at the Segara Beach, Kusamba. This study was aimed to observe the reproduction aspect of Frigate Tuna (Auxis thazard). The reproduction aspect observed in this study were: sex ratio, gonado-somatic index (GSI), gonad maturity level (GML), fecundity, and first length of maturity. The condition factor was also observed in this study. Sampling was carried out from November to December 2019 by collecting 84 individuals of Frigate Tuna fish. The result showed that the sex ratio between male and female showed balance condition with sex ratio value of 1:1.8. Analysis on the gonad showed that Gonado-somatic index (GSI) of male and female were were 0.0124 – 0.0308 % and 0.0142 – 0.0254 %, respectively. The fecundity of the fish was ranging from 106,430.6 to 518,843.9 eggs. The length of the first maturity for male and female was 337.716 ± .012 mm and 333.053 ± 0.009 mm, respectively. Total length of the fish was ranging from 317 to 405 mm, while the body weight was ranging from 414.27 to 854.52 gram.

Abstract

Longtail tuna is one of the most important pelagic fish species found in Indo-Pacific waters, living in neritic areas. This study aimed to know about reproduction aspect of Longtail Tuna such as gonado somato index, fecundity and length of first maturity. This research was carried out for 5 months from October 2018 to January 2019. The research was conducted in Kedonganan fish landing port. Data analysis that used was the level of gonad maturity, gonad maturity index, fecundity, sex ratio and length of gonad maturity. Longtail tuna at Kedonganan fish landing port actively reproduce in October 2018. The highest value of maturity index of the gonad in October 2018 at Kedonganan fish landing port, shows that in that month is the peak of spawning season. This is in accordance with the number of fish caught more at the size of gonad maturity level III and IV in that month. Longtail tuna’s fecundity is around 18.000-24.000. Fish sex ratio of male and female is unbalanced. Differences in the number of Male and female is suspected because of differences in fish areas in spawning and foraging. The first length of maturity (Lm) of longtail tuna in the waters of the Kedonganan fish landing port were 488-496 mm fork length.

Abstract

Abstract Kusamba village is one of the villages with the potential of Frigate Tuna fishery in Bali. Frigate Tuna is one type of fish commodity as main targets because it has economic value. This study aims to determined the fishery activities, growth patterns, and growth parameters of Frigate Tuna (Auxis thazard) at Fish Landing Station (PPI) of Kusamba. The fish samples were sampling by simple random sampling (PCAS) method was taken every twice a week in six month (October 2017-March 2018). Data collecting was directly at Fish Landing Station (PPI) of Kusamba. The results showed that the highest frequency of fish fork lenght was dominated at 247,5 mm – 263,1 mm. That size is an immature fish size because its size is less than the average size of mature fish. The condition factor indicates about the fish have condition factor between 1,152-1,490. The growth pattern of the Frigate Tuna (Auxis thazard) during the study was allometrik negative with the value of b variable is 2,6744 where the length growth was more dominant than weight growth of Frigate Tuna. The value of L? is about 567,016 mm with growth coefficient (K) is 0,0345 years-1. A small value of K can influence the time of the fish reaches its asymptotic lenght.

Abstract

Penelitian ini bertujuan untuk mengetahui tingkat dekomposisi bahan organik dalam sedimen tambak udang Vanname. Penelitian dilaksanakan di desa Musi, Kecamatan Gerokgak, Kabupaten Buleleng, Bali. Kegiatan budidaya udang vannamei menghasilkan bahan organik yang terus-menerus terakumulasi pada substrat dasar tambak, sehingga dapat mengurangi kualitas media budidaya dan kualitas perairan di sekitarnya. Penelitian ini dilaksanakan pada bulan April 2019. Sampel sedimen dan sampel air dikumpulkan dari 10 kolam yang dipilih secara acak. Pengambilan sampel sedimen dilakukan melalui saluran pembuangan central/tengah. Sedangkan sampel air diambil secara langsung pada tambak. Karbon organik (OC) diukur dengan menggunakan Metode Walkley and Black, Total Nitrogen (TN) diukur menggunakan Metode disltilasi Kjeldahl secara titrasi, Total Bakteri (TB) diukur menggunakan Metode Total Plate Count (TPC) dengan tekhnik spread plate. COD air diukur menggunakan metode titrimetri berbasis permanganat, sedangkan DO diukur menggunakan Metode Winkler. PH air diukur menggunakan pH meter, dan suhu diukur menggunakan termometer. Hasil penelitian menunjukkan bahwa rata-rata Karbon Organik (OC) dalam sedimen adalah 20,2%, Total Nitrogen (TN) 1,0%, dan Total Bakteri (TB) 15 × 106 CFU/gram. Nilai rasio C/N pada sedimen didapatkan sebesar 22. Rata-rata COD air adalah 18,3 mg / L, DO adalah 7,4 mg / L, pH 6,8, dan suhu 30,2oC. Hasil ini menunjukkan bahwa dekomposisi bahan organik dalam sedimen tambak udang Vannamei di desa Musi dalam kondisi seimbang.

Abstract

Longtail Tuna fish (Thunnus tonggol) is one of economically important fish in the Bali Strait. The aim of this study was to assess the growth study of Longtail Tuna fish in the Bali Strait so as to provide an overview of the conditions and threats of Longtail Tuna fish landed at PPI Kedonganan. The study was conducted in November 2018 - January 2019. Data analysis consist of species composition, distribution of long frequencies, patterns and parameters of growth. Data processing was performed using Microsoft Excel and FISAT II. The results shown that Longtail Tuna fish landed at PPI Kedonganan included in fishermen's by-catchs and have a range of 418 mm - 643 mm. Longtail Tuna fish landed at PPI Kedonganan have growth pattern that is negative allometric (length increase is more dominant than weight gain) and parameters of growth asymptotic length (Loo) is equal to 675.15 mm with growth coefficient (K) is 0.10/month in and a life span is 164 months.

Abstract

Lemuru fish resource is one of the fish resources which has important economic value and is of interest to the wider community. Therefore, this resource has been exploited intensively in the Bali Strait and has become the backbone of fishery business activities in the waters. This research was conducted in November-February 2021 at PPI Kedonganan, Bali. This study aims to analyzed the production and growth of Lemuru fish which includes trend analysis and catch composition, growth patterns, length frequency distribution, age groups, and growth parameters of Lemuru Fish. This study found that lemuru fish in PPI Kedonganan had trend an increasing of 99%. Primary data collection in this study, such as measurement of length and weight, was carried out with time intervals of ± 14 days. Lemuru fish that were measured were 600 fish which had a range of 100.2-158.3 mm. Fork lengths ranged from 114.2 to 120.2 mm, consisting of 3 age groups separated by the NORMSEP method using software FISAT II. The shift of the age group to the right 2 times showed that there is growth in the Lemuru fish stock. Based on the length and weight analysis, the results of the analysis of the growth pattern of Lemuru Fish are negative allometric, where the length gain is faster than the weight gain. Lemuru fish has an asymptotic length of 179.6312. This showed that the asymptotic length of Lemuru Fish continues to decrease every year, presumably due topressure overfishing which causes the fish caught to be smaller.

Abstract

The growth aspect is important for the preparation of fish resource management because fish conditions can be described by the growth data. This study was conducted to examine aspects of the growth of Lemuru fish landed in PPN Pengambengan in the period of October-December 2019, as input in the preparation of a sustainable management plan for Lemuru fisheries. Data analysis was including growth patterns, length distribution, age groups, and growth parameters. The results of the analysis on the growth aspects obtained Lemuru Fish growth patterns are positive allometric, meaning that the proportion of energy from food is allocated maximally by Lemuru Fish for weight growth. The distribution of Lemuru fork length ranges from 115-196.3 mm with the mode found in the 155.7 mm, this means that Lemuru fish are in the adult stage. This stock is growing, marked by 2 age groups with 2 shifts of the age group towards the right. Asymptotic length of Lemuru Fish has decreased, this condition is thought to be the impact of overfishing.

Abstract

Penelitian ini bertujuan untuk mengetahui pengaruh penambahan bakteri Bacillus sp. terhadap tingkat kelulushidupan pasca larva udang putih Litopenaeus vannamei yang diuji tantang dengan bakteri patogen Vibrio harveyi.Penelitian dilakukan secara eksperimental menggunakan Rancangan AcakLengkap (RAL) dengan 4 perlakuan dan 3 kali ulangan. Perlakuan A (kontrol) yaitu tanpa penambahan bakteri, perlakuan B yaitu dengan penambahan bakteri V. harveyi 106 CFU/ml, perlakuan C ditambahkan bakteri Bacillus sp. 105 CFU/ml, dan perlakuan D dengan penambahan V. harveyi 106 CFU/ml dan bakteri Bacillus sp. 105 CFU/ml pada air kultur. Kelimpahan bakteri dihitung pada akhir penelitian pada media TCBS dan LB Agar untuk mengetahui persistensi bakteri pada air kultur. Seluruh data diuji secara statistik menggunakan One Way Anova kemudian dilanjutkan dengan Uji Tukey. Hasil penelitian menunjukkan bahwa penambahan Bacillus sp. pada udang yang terinfeksi vibriosis (perlakuan D) mampu menghasilkan persentase kelulushidupan sebesar (82.6 ± 2.3)% dan berbeda nyata (p<0,05) dibandingkan dengan tanpa penambahan Bacillus sp. (perlakuan B) yang hanya memiliki persentase kelulushidupan sebesar (49.3 ± 4.6)%. Sedangkan persentase kelulushidupan tertinggi masih didapatkan pada perlakuan A (85,3 ± 4,6)%. Menariknya, penambahan Bacillus sp. pada udang yang tidak terinfeksi vibriosis (perlakuan C) ternyata menghasilkan persentase kelulushidupan yang lebih rendah (69.3 ± 4.6)% daripada kontrol. Hal ini mengindikasikan bahwa penambahan bakteri Bacillus sp. mampu meningkatkan kelulushidupan pasca larva UdangVannamei yang terinfeksi vibriosis.

Abstract

Scad fish is one of the main catches of fisherman who land their fish at Pengambengan Nusantara Fisheries Port (NFP). The method used in this study is the method of observation and interviews. Fish sampling in the study using a simple random sampling. The scad fish species which were found during the study were Decapterus macrosoma and D. kurroides. This study aimed to know about the distribution of fish length frequency, fish growth pattern, the estimation of sustainable fish potential and the estimation of utilization level of Scad Fish in Pengambengan NFP. The distribution frequency of female Scad Fish dominate the class interval of 197 – 204 mm and male Scad Fish dominate the class interval of 169 – 176 mm. The growth patterns of either male and female Scad Fish are negative allometric, with a W = 0,00001L2,9497 length-weight relationship for male Scad Fish and W = 0,00002L2,8089 length-weight relationship for female Scad Fish. The estimation of sustainable potential is carried out by using scheafer approach, MSY of Scad Fish acquire arround 2.646,911 ton/year with Fmsy 1123 trips/year. Based on data from 2009 – 2018, the utilization status of Scad Fish in Pengambengan NFP had undergone three diffrent states, the low and developing state in 2009 – 2017, and the overfishing status in 2018.
